Does a divorce occur if a wife went to her father's house to congratulate him on Eid at the entrance, then quickly returned without her husband's knowledge, after her husband had sworn by divorce that she should not go to her father's house?

The majority of jurists hold that swearing an oath by divorce results in divorce if the condition sworn upon is met, regardless of whether the husband intended divorce or not. However, Sheikh Al-Islam Ibn Taymiyyah is of the opinion that if the husband did not intend divorce, he must pay an expiation for breaking an oath (kaffarat yameen). Divorce occurs if the wife goes to her family, unless the husband's prohibition was for a reason and that reason has ceased, or if the prohibition had a specific intention and the departure did not conform to it. The husband should not prevent his wife from visiting her family without a valid reason, and divorce should not be used as a means to resolve such matters.
